U.S. Air Force Airmen assigned to the 23rd Maintenance Squadron work on an A-10C Thunderbolt II engine at Moody Air Force Base, Georgia, Dec. 5, 2023. The aerospace propulsion flight is responsible for rebuilding, repairing and performing preventative maintenance on engines to prepare them for flight.
